Webb28 maj 2002 · Histone H1 was purified from an active nuclear extract and identified by N-terminal amino acid sequencing. It was found to be effective in transfection, particularly in the presence of CaCl 2, RPMI medium 1640, and chloroquine. In the absence of chloroquine, its effect on transfection was minimal, which is consistent with our findings. Webb21 mars 2024 · H1-5 (H1.5 Linker Histone, Cluster Member) is a Protein Coding gene.
